20210403976 | METHODS FOR DETERMINING ANTIBIOTIC SENSITIVITY - Disclosed are approaches to determining a sensitivity of a bacterium to a given antibiotic and generating targeted treatments based on the sensitivity. One or more antibiotics may be selected for a chronic/recurrent infection resulting from a biofilm so as to reduce dose and or length of course of antibiotic treatment. For example, if a bacterial pathogen is determined to be sensitive to an antibiotic in its planktonic form but resistant to that antibiotic in its biofilm form, then the biofilm may be dispersed or disrupted from the biofilm residence in order to clear the infection. In various embodiments, a dispersal or disruption method and/or agent may be determined based at least in part on a rate of bacterial release from a biofilm that sensitizes the pathogen to a chosen antibiotic. | 2021-12-30 |

20210403982 | MULTIPHASE NUCLEIC ACID AMPLIFICATION - Improved methods for use in nucleic acid amplification, including multiplex amplification, where the amplification is carried out in two or more distinct phases are disclosed. The first phase amplification reaction preferably lacks one or more components required for exponential amplification. The lacking component is subsequently provided in a second, third or further phase(s) of amplification, resulting in a rapid exponential amplification reaction. The multiphase protocol results in faster and more sensitive detection and lower variability at low analyte concentrations. Compositions for carrying out the claimed methods are also disclosed. | 2021-12-30 |

20210403990 | DIGITAL AMPLIFICATION FOR PROTEIN DETECTION - The present disclosure provides a method of measuring the quantity of analyte molecules. In some aspects, the method comprises compartmentalizing a sample with binding molecules conjugated to synthetic nucleic acid molecules such that the interaction of the binding molecules with the analyte molecules brings the nucleic acid molecules into proximity. Proximity triggers reactions that result in an optical signal, such as fluorescence, in analyte-containing compartments which can be counted to determine the quantity of analyte present. | 2021-12-30 |

20210404019 | METHODS FOR ANALYZING A TARGET NUCLEIC ACID FROM RED BLOOD CELLS - The invention provides a lysis reagent for lysing red blood cells, thereby releasing a target, such as RNA from a parasitic organism, in a form suitable for analysis. The reagent includes at least ammonium chloride and an anionic detergent, and may include an anti-coagulant. The reagent serves to lyse red blood cells, protect the released target from degradation in the lysate, and is compatible with subsequent steps for analysis of the target such as target capture, amplification, detection, or sequencing. | 2021-12-30 |

20210404051 | ION BEAM DEPOSITION OF A LOW RESISTIVITY METAL - Methods for forming thin, low resistivity metal layers, such as tungsten (W) and ruthenium (Ru) layers. The methods include depositing a metal material onto a substrate via ion beam deposition with assist in a process chamber at a temperature of at least 250° C. to produce the metal film. A resulting thin tungsten film has large and highly oriented α(110) grains having a resistivity less than 9 μΩ-cm and thickness less than 300 Å, with no discernable β-phase. A resulting thin ruthenium film has a resistivity less than 10 μΩ-cm and a thickness less than 300 Å. | 2021-12-30 |
